Output 09530c21acd3fd90446b610f2966c3e0f290ebc6139f8a8276db01700f93625a:2

value
29712063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804aa5d10f58b877775406b45bbba6c96a024d11 OP_EQUAL
address
MKbW9bhZhLzosPrLkH3TguNqLfSF1AkZsF
transaction
09530c21acd3fd90446b610f2966c3e0f290ebc6139f8a8276db01700f93625a
spent
true